i have a 69 chevelle that at one time had factory A/C that has since removed.i have had the car for 20 years so thats the way it came when i bought it.i am now trying to put all the pieces of the puzzle back together with little info.a few months ago i bought what i thought was a heater box from a 69 SS chevelle A/C car off ebay.since then i changed the heater core,gaskets and painted the box to look like new.i was sooooooooo happy with it.
then while looking on Ebay again i found another heater box from another 69 ss chevelle A/C car.the auction has pictures of the box,from the front the non A/C and A/C heater boxes look the same.but when i took a closer look at the backside and side view pictures of this other box.they are different with the A/C heater box showing vaccum pods mounted on the side and back.plus there is a outlet on the back that is turned at a 45 degrees compared to a 90 degrees for the non A/C box.
so here my question.
can i use the one i have now for my A/C car?can i convert a non A/C heater to a A/C heater box or do i have to go out and get a A/C heater box for an A/C car?

This one is the 69 box (http://www.chevelles.com/forums/attachment.php?attachmentid=4949&d=1167268343).

This one is a 70 - 72 box (http://www.chevelles.com/forums/attachment.php?attachmentid=4950&d=1167268370).

The reason why there are no vacuum actuators on the 69 is, 69s have vacuum operated plenum and recirc valves only all other control is manual/cable operated.

70-72s have vacuum operated plenum and recirc valves, vacuum operated floor/dash split and vacuum operated defrost. The temp control is manual/cable operated.

The plenum and recirc valves are not part of the A/C heat box.
